Output 19998529fe7a5d9d137a624d89f1ef496b3945ccbe7879ca9021dc6d73e931fe:1

value
57624183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76072a0e24df4f4c0c4215195747b3a9ec9c8ff4 OP_EQUAL
address
3CT6ExnCNobXDkBzGej7imaLkACQ7YigLw
transaction
19998529fe7a5d9d137a624d89f1ef496b3945ccbe7879ca9021dc6d73e931fe
spent
true